Cooking appliance with cavity connector

A cooking appliance includes a heating cavity with a heat source. A cavity connector is disposed within the heating cavity and a rack is slidably coupled with a sliding structure disposed within the heating cavity. A powered accessory has a connecting plug and is engageable with the rack. The connecting plug is configured to be in selective communication with the cavity connector. A first locating assembly is configured to locate and engage the powered accessory with the rack and is coupled to the powered accessory. A second locating assembly is disposed between the sliding structure and a pair of opposing sidewalk of the heating cavity.

PADDLE-OPERATED PANINI PRESS WITHIN AN OVEN CAVITY
20220361712 · 2022-11-17 · ·

A grilling apparatus for use in a cooking chamber of an oven, wherein the apparatus comprises: a panini press which comprises: an upper grill comprising a pair of oppositely disposed downwardly facing first guide rails; a lower grill comprising a pair of oppositely disposed upwardly facing guide surfaces; wherein the upper grill is reciprocally movable in a vertical direction towards and away from the lower grill by a pair of oppositely disposed alignment devices connected to opposing sides of the upper grill and disposed within a respective pair of upwardly facing guide surfaces connected to lower grill; and a paddle for holding at least one food product, which paddle comprises: a base portion, and a pair of oppositely disposed upward facing second guide rails which align with their respective the first guide rails, such that when the paddle enters the cooking chamber the second guide rails contact their respective the first guide rails which causes the upper grill to move upwardly away from the lower grill, thereby allowing the food product to be disposed between a lower surface of the upper grill and an upper surface of the lower grill; wherein upon removal of the paddle, the upper grill moves toward the food product and applies sufficient pressure to condense and impress grill marks on the food product during a cooking process.

Cooking appliance
11585536 · 2023-02-21 ·

A cooking appliance is disclosed that includes a cooking cavity, a first heating element disposed adjacent a top of the cooking cavity, a second heating element disposed adjacent a bottom of the cooking cavity, a temperature sensor adapted to sense the temperature of air within the cooking cavity, a blower arranged to agitate the air within the cooking cavity, a cookware device removably disposed above and in thermal communication with the second heating element, and a controller adapted to manually receiving cooking parameters from a user and sensed temperature information and to independently and selectively control the heating elements and the blower according thereto.

AUTOMATIC RACK SYSTEM FOR A COOKING APPLIANCE

A rack assembly for a cooking appliance includes a rack operable between a stowed position and a deployed position. At least one telescoping actuator is operable between a retracted position and an extended position. At least one connector has a first end coupled to a distal end of the telescoping actuator and a second end coupled to the rack. The rack is adjusted from the stowed position to the deployed position as the telescoping actuator adjusts from the retracted position to the extended position.

COOKING APPARATUS
20230095490 · 2023-03-30 · ·

A cooking apparatus includes an outer housing, an inner housing forming a cooking chamber, a plurality of heaters arranged on an upper side of the cooking chamber, a tray including a plurality of cooking surfaces heated at different temperatures by the plurality of heaters, the tray being arranged to be detachable from the cooking chamber, a turn table rotatably arranged under the tray, and a magnetron arranged outside the cooking chamber at a lower height than the tray to emit high-frequency waves to an area between the tray and the turn table.

Electric composite heat oven with sight window for transparent planar heating element
11614238 · 2023-03-28 ·

An electric composite heat oven provided with a sight window of a transparent planar heating element is provided. Since the electric composite heat oven has a structure in which a heater heating element is installed, being lower than the upper end of a cooking container, on the front and rear sidewalls of a cooking chamber of an enclosure and a transparent planar heating element is installed over an opening of the cooking chamber of the enclosure, radiant heat may actively control various disturbances that occur during cooking depending on a place where the oven is installed and a change in temperature, whereby there is an effect of providing the optimum heat power depending on a cooking material and also shortening cooking time.
